Output d323bf8c52ad4158a34aedb615aa421cedccd7710edf71f55089698de3ae79c1:23

value
1081560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21abb64d05f715b29fa9f597683aa918219115bf OP_EQUAL
address
34m3ve8HhfPkerryvdjE2SGboNc2J5rfcT
transaction
d323bf8c52ad4158a34aedb615aa421cedccd7710edf71f55089698de3ae79c1